RT Journal Article SR Electronic A1 Parry, Nicola T1 Perspectives in the Management of Patients with DM and CVD JF MD Conference Express YR 2015 FD SAGE Publications VO 14 IS 16 SP 25 OP 26 DO 10.1177/155989771416019 UL http://mdc.sagepub.com/content/14/16/25.abstract AB The early identification of diabetes and cardiovascular disease (CVD) is essential to establish prevention strategies, which should be based on total risk for CVD. In patients with diabetes and hypertension, the current evidence supports a treatment goal of 140.90 mmHg. Coronary artery bypass grafting surgery is the optimal revascularization strategy in patients with diabetes, based on data from the FREEDOM trial.
